The Following Chapter Reports were offered for the KMCA Membership Meeting held on April 15, 2009 during Spring Conference at KY Dam Village.
BARREN RIVER – ANGELA SWINNEY BRMCA continues to meet bi-monthly. We have recently had an outreach meeting with the Dept. for Local Govt. at the BRADD offices in Bowling Green. We are also looking into possibly having another clerk’s retreat with some type of training.
BLUEGRASS– SUSAN LAMB The Bluegrass, Buffalo Trace& Gateway Clerks are concentrating on visiting city clerks in our regions that have not attended our meetings and/or cities that have never hosted a Clerks Meeting. We are still meeting every other month, rotating the chair responsibility between all three Directors. We have had six out of 13 city clerks so far to respond to and agree to host a Clerks Meeting. We are asking the hosting city clerks to arrange a speaker topic and speaker to allow them to be a part of the process and hope to encourage their involvement in the future with our associations.
BUFFALO TRACE – JOY ROARK The Buffalo Trace clerks are still meeting with the Bluegrass and Gateway clerks. Due to budget constraints we are meeting every other month now and our focus has been on visiting different cities within our regions that have not been participating for whatever reason. We’ve found that there are several who have limited office staff, a lack of funding, and unfortunately some who have no support from their mayor/council. In an effort to reach out to other clerks in our regions we have taken our meetings ‘on the road’. Last year we visited with the City of Augusta and were well received. Bill Mineer, Finance Officer with the BTADD, provided our training. A tentative schedule is already in place for 2009 and we still have a long list of cities to contact for 2010.

NORTHERN KENTUCKY – JOE CHRISTOFIELD The NKMCA has 60 regular members and 2 associates Officers are Director Melissa Kelly (Ft.Thomas), Vice Dir. Evone Bradley (Newport), Sec. Debbie Krueger (Ft.Mitchell), Treas. Judy Cox (Crestview Hills), Rep. to KMCA Joe Christofield (Florence). We meet on the third Thursday of each month at noon. NKMCA recently had a guest speaker on countywide occupational licenses. We look forward to hosting the 2010 KMCA Spring Conference.
